Townhouse Interior Design by Philip Galanes Philip Galanes was an entertainment lawyer, Chief Operating Officer for a children’s media company, and is now an author, avid furniture collector and consults on interior design projects. Philip now also consults on interior design projects for select clients. Recent projects include a House in East Hampton, interior design, furnishings and art for an Edward Durrell Stone townhouse, and a guest house/garden pavilion in Greenwich Village.

Architectural photographer : Bilyana Dimitrova Bilyana Dimitrova started working as a photography assistant for Peter Aaron, David Sundberg and Jeff Goldberg, of Esto Photographics, Inc, as well as for Scott Frances, Michael Moran and Paul Warchol. Currently residing in the New York Metropolitan area, Bilyana receives commissions as an architectural photographer and is the photo editor for Metropolis magazine. Her schedule at the magazine is such that it allows her to continue her active career as a photographer. This is some Bilyana’s work.

Grouf House by Lundberg Design To understand the Grouf House you need to understand the budget; for almost every design decision made was driven by budgetary considerations. Northern California is one of the most expensive places to build in the world. Most of the houses we design tend to cost in the range of $800 per square foot. We built the Grouf House for slightly over $200 per square foot.
